Получить значение выбранного раскрывающегося списка и передать его другому раскрывающемуся списку, выбранному в codeigniter. - PullRequest
0 голосов
/ 25 сентября 2019

У меня есть два раскрывающихся списка, которые имеют одинаковые значения, но на разных страницах ... на странице 1 Я создал имя кнопки в качестве параметра «Принять ученика», чтобы передать выбранное значение в раскрывающийся список, который имеет те же значения раскрывающегося списка, которые я использовал $_GET дляпередать выбранное значение для страницы 2, этот параметр работает нормально для текстовых значений, но не для выпадающего списка.то, что я хочу, это когда я выбираю значение на странице 1 и щелкаю, выбранный параметр автоматически выбирает то же значение на странице 2 из параметров раскрывающегося списка

Это мой код на первой странице для раскрывающегося списка:

<form action="/student/create" method="get" id="nameform">
<div class="row"><select name="enquiry_type" class="form-control" id="enquiry_type">
<option value="enquiry_type"><?php echo $this->lang->line('select') ?></option>                                                                      
<?php foreach ($enquiry_type as $key => $value) { ?>                  
<option value="<?php echo $value['enquiry_type']; ?>"                      
<?php if (set_value('enquiry_type', $enquiry_data['enquiry_type']) == $value['enquiry_type'])                                                         
{ ?>selected=""<?php } ?>><?php echo $value['enquiry_type']; ?></option><?php }?></select>                                                          
</form>                                                               
<button  class="btn btn-primary" type="submit" form="nameform" value="Submit" style="margin-right: 16px">Admit Student</button>

Мой код на второй странице

<select name="enquiry_type" class="form-control" id="enquiry_type">
<option value="enquiry_type"><?php echo $this->lang->line('select') ?></option>                                                                      
<?php foreach ($enquiry_type as $key => $value) { ?>                  
<option value="<?php echo $value['enquiry_type']; ?>"                      
<?php if (set_value('enquiry_type', $enquiry_data['enquiry_type']) == $value['enquiry_type'])                                                         
{ ?>selected=""<?php } ?>><?php echo $value['enquiry_type']; ?></option><?php }?></select>

Код на странице 2 для передачи опции выбранного значения на странице 1

<?php $enquiry = ( $_GET['enquiry_type'] == 'enquiry_type' ) ? 'selected' : ''; ?>

, и я также попытался

$var_enquiry_type = $_GET['enquiry_type'];

Оба пробовали, но ничего не работает.Пожалуйста, помогите

Заранее спасибо

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...